The digitization of the agri-food sector is a strategic priority in the political agenda of European institutions. The opportunity to improve the competitiveness and efficiency of the sector offered by new technologies comes together with its potential to face new economic and environmental challenges. This research aims to analyze the level of digitalization of the European agri-food cooperative sector from the construction of a composite synthetic index. Such an index is to be based on a diverse set of variables related to electronic commerce and the services offered through the internet. It also evaluates how European cooperatives influence the degree of technological adoption depending on their size or the wealth of the country where they carry out their activity. The empirical analytical method is thus used, through the analysis of frequencies and correlations. The results obtained reveal the existence of a suboptimal and heterogeneous degree of digitization of European agri-food cooperatives, clearly conditioned by their size and the wealth of the country where they operate. In this situation, it is recommended to promote public policies that guarantee high-performance digital connectivity, an improvement in training in digital skills and the promotion of cooperative integration processes.

Abstract United States certified organic and conventional dairy farms are compared on the basis of economic, financial, and technological measures using dairy data from the 2016 USDA Agricultural Resource Management Survey. A stochastic production frontier model using an input distance function framework is estimated for U.S. dairy farms to examine technical efficiency and returns to scale (RTS) of farms of both systems and by multiple size categories. Financial and economic measures such as net return on assets and input costs, as well as technological adoption measures are compared by system and size. For both systems, size is the major determinant of competitiveness based on selected measures of productivity and RTS.

Abstract The pervasive diffusion of electricity-related technologies at the beginning of the twentieth century has been studied extensively to understand the transformative potential of general purpose technologies (GPTs). Most of what we know, however, has been investigated in relation to the diffusion of their use. This article provides evidence on the county-level economic impact of the technological adoption of electrical and electronic (E&E) technologies in the 1920s in the United States (US). It focuses on measuring the impact of a GPT on technological adopters, i.e., those who are able to develop, transform, and complement it. It is shown that places with patenting activity in E&E technologies grew faster and paid higher wages than others between 1920 and 1930. This analysis required constructing a novel database identifying detailed geographical information for historical patent documents in the US since 1836, as well as developing a text-mining algorithm to identify E&E patents based on patent descriptions.

Mobile phones in Australia record one of the world’s highest rates of ownership among children under 18. This paper examines issues of mobile phones and Australian children and the various discourses (systematic frames) used in discussing their effects. These are the optimistic (gains); pessimistic (losses, costs or harms); pluralistic (technology per se is neutral but how it is used matters); historical development (importance and skills learnt); futuristic predictions (promises and dangers); current uses (connectivity, convergence and interactivity); and techno-realist view (as a mixed blessing). Taking the Justification View of Technology that sees technological adoption as a gamble and borrowing from Joshua Meyrowitz, it examines how mobile phones have eroded parental power over how, when, where and with whom their children communicate, while at the same time, becoming a ‘digital leash’ for parents to re-establish their control and an ‘umbilical cord’ of children to remain connected with parents at all times.
